Navajo County Sheriff's Office, Arizona
End of Watch Friday, May 22, 1970
Add to My HeroesRonald Edward Adair
Deputy Sheriff Ronald Adair died of a head injury suffered the previous day.
His head hit the crossbar of the department vehicle he was in as it drove across a set of railroad tracks. He developed a severe headache and lost consciousness later in the day. He was transported to a local hospital where he died the following day.
Deputy Adair had served with the Navajo County Sheriff's Office for seven years. He was survived by his two children.
